2.4.1.12: cellulose synthase (UDP-forming)

Reaction

UDP-alpha-D-glucose
+
[(1->4)-beta-D-glucosyl]n
=
UDP
+
[(1->4)-beta-D-glucosyl]n+1

Synonyms

1,4-beta-D-glucan synthase, 1,4-beta-glucan synthase, AcsA, AcsAB, AcsB, AtCesA7, BcsA-B, beta-1,4-glucan synthase, beta-1,4-glucan synthetase, beta-1,4-glucosyltransferase, beta-glucan synthase, cellulose syntethase, cellulose synthase, cellulose synthase (UDP-forming), cellulose synthase (uridine diphosphate-forming), cellulose synthase 2, cellulose synthase 3, cellulose synthase A, cellulose synthase A1, cellulose synthase A8, cellulose synthase complex, cellulose synthase-8, Ces A, CesA, CesA1, CesA2, CESA3, CESA4, CESA6, CESA7, CESA8, CSC, CSLD3, CslF, CslH, GhCesA1, glucan synthase, glucosyltransferase, uridine diphosphoglucose-1,4-beta-glucan, GS-I, GXY_04282, inner membrane-associated bacterial cellulose synthase, IRX3, More, UDP-glucose-1,4-beta-glucan glucosyltransferase, UDP-glucose-dependent beta-1,4-glucan synthase, UDP-glucose:1,4-beta-D-glucan 4-beta-D-glucosyltransferase, UDPglucose-beta-glucan glucosyltransferase, UDPglucose-cellulose glucosyltransferase, uridine diphosphoglucose-cellulose glucosyltransferase

General Stability

General Stability on EC 2.4.1.12 - cellulose synthase (UDP-forming)

BcsA-B is catalytically active in a detergent-solubilized state
full length endogenous CesA7 is degraded via a proteasome dependant pathway in whole plant extracts. Phosphorylation of the catalytic subunits may target them for degradation via a proteasome dependant pathway. This is a possible mechanism by which plants regulate the relative levels of the three proteins whose specific interaction are required to form an active cellulose synthase complex
repeated freezing and thawing, substantial loss of activity
-
when the protein is boiled in lithium dodecyl sulfate there is no detection of the 83000 Da polypeptide on the polyacrylamide gel, so the sample has to be incubated on ice
